You have been given an AC series RLC circuit and asked to get the maximum possible current out of it. The circuit elements are these: R = 170 Q L= 26.0 mH. Vrms = 25.0 V, and f = 800 Hz. How do you adjust the capacitance for which the rms current through the circuit turns the maximum? 1.3.20 x 10-6 F 2.2.91 x 10-6 F 3.0.85 x 10-5 F 4.1.52 x 10-6 F
